**TICKET SM-982: Seat-map renderer vault locked**

Flagging for the weekly sync: the config vault for the Larkmoor Theatre seat-map renderer sealed itself after a failed cert swap. Renderer still serves cached layouts, but we can't push the new balcony tiers until it's open. Standard unlock via the vault console on the render host; it asks for one thing only. Enter the recovery passphrase that appears below this line.

vault phrase of hawep-kagag = quenox-aldath-zordor-fraael-fenwyn-raldor

Ticket: Murmurhold alert deduplicator failing to connect since 02:40. Symptoms: dedup window resets every few minutes, duplicate pages firing to on-call. Logs show repeated handshake timeouts to the state store; the Veldwick proxy restart at 02:35 is the likely trigger. Workaround in place: dedup running in memory-only mode, so restarts lose state. Fix: verify the state store is reachable, then restore persistent mode and confirm dedup counters resume. To test reachability manually, connect with the string below.

database URL for bagep-hahip: cockroachdb://fraius_svc:UDC78bGuiMGYpD@db-a62e.nelvronet.internal:5432/pelius

## 2.9.0 — Key Rotation

Rotated signing keys following the pooler upgrade. Connection pooling in Fernwick DB layer now caps idle connections at 20 and recycles after 30 minutes; this removed the exhaustion stalls seen in 2.8.x. All artifacts from 2.9.0 onward are signed with the new key. Old key is revoked at month end. Verify release bundles against the key below.

rollout seal: bky13_dPH5Yqu75k9Zs

Quick update for the sync: we're carving the user module out of the Brindleworks monolith this sprint. Auth and profile tables move to the new Lanternfish service; sessions stay behind for now. Dual-writes are on, reads flip Thursday if the drift checker stays green. Marek owns the cutover script. If you need to poke the new user store directly, connect with the string below.

database URL for bahop-yagep: mssql://sildor_svc:35ha7jz@db-fb6d.nelvrodyn.example:5432/casath